logo

Output 3131a34544f4234e191793e5bd3ddb97075e158424f1d8934fc6ae0546c37dc7:13

value
26055952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62bdcdc60a3b84e8aae543531e5b347de1c3587b OP_EQUAL
address
3Ah7X9DsAQGX6svVY3erRyMrupcsLFvHzq
transaction
3131a34544f4234e191793e5bd3ddb97075e158424f1d8934fc6ae0546c37dc7